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Olá pessoal !
Estou enfrentando o seguinte problema. Em uma página eu carrego uma div. Esta div por sua vez, possui alguns campo os quais antes de salvar na base dedados, verifico se estão preenchidos. Caso estejam vazios então emite mensagem. Porém eu gostaria que após a mensagem "Preencher todos os campos!", a div permanecesse fixa para preenchimento dos dados. Esta acontecendo que está sendo executado e enviando uma página vazia.
Ôpa !!! Olá Alaerte !
(...)
try {
// Se o usuário clicou no botão cadastrar efetua as ações
if(isset($_POST['cadastrar'])){
//recuperando os dados
$txtnome=$_POST['nome'];
$cboidst=$_POST['idst'];
$txtfoto=$_POST['foto'];
$txtdizeres=$_POST['dizeres'];
//Verificando e validando os campos
if(empty($txtnome)&& empty($txboidst) && empty($txtfoto) && empty($txtdizeres))
echo('<script type="text/javascript">alert("Preencha todos os campos!")</script>');
else if (empty($txtnome))
echo('<script type="text/javascript">alert("Selecione o arquivo de imagem.")</script>');
else if (empty($txboidst))
echo('<script type="text/javascript">alert("Definir o status da imagem.")</script>');
else if (empty($txtfoto))
echo('<script type="text/javascript">alert("Selecione a imagem.")</script>');
else if (empty($txtdizeres))
echo('<script type="text/javascript">alert("Preencha os dizeres.")</script>');
//Caso tudo preenchido, então executa. Em contrário ficar esperando preenchimento.
Código.